Nakama Casual Sushi Bar opened last year and since then it has been a common secret among sushi lovers in the city. If you have a low budget then this is the place in Athens to get a taste of what Japanese cuisine has to offer.
To be precise, I highly recommend the Nakama rolls, especially the red dragon Namaka roll, the Mango twist nakama roll and of course the Shrimp salad with tobiko wasabi in yuzu truffle dressing! Although the place is quite small, the service is fast and friendly. In Nakama’s cozy interior you can meet university students (the University of Athens is right next door) but also lawyers on their lunch break.
It is located in the heart of Kolonaki district and even though Nakama’s high quality and hype decoration make the place look overpriced, the menu prices prove that this particular sushi bar is the definition of value for money!
